LEXINGTON, Ky. (ABC 36 NEWS NOW) – Lexington has announced a third wave of medical debt relief, eliminating more than $4.8 million in outstanding debt for 2,185 residents.
Undue Medical Debt, a national nonprofit working in partnership with the Lexington-Fayette Urban County Government, announced the most recent round of abolishment, which totaled $4,850,146.13 in relief.
Residents who receive mailed notifications are encouraged to keep their letters as proof that their debts have been eliminated.
Since the Urban County Council unanimously approved $1 million in October 2024 to fund the initiative, a total of $23,161,094.05 in medical debt has been eliminated for 11,825 Lexington residents.
